Property Asset Management: structure and responsibilities

The Property Asset Management team plans long-term investment across Camden’s council homes and schools and manages information about our housing and schools assets. The service is responsible for making sure homes are safe, warm, well-maintained and meet legal standards. The service also includes Capital Works, which delivers planned investment programmes. 

We provide a range of services including: 

  • asset management strategy and investment planning 
  • asset review programmes 
  • planned housing investment and improvement works  
  • retrofit, energy efficiency and decarbonisation programmes 
  • property data, systems and compliance reporting 
  • procurement and commercial management 
  • surveying, engineering and cost management support 

What we do 

Property Data, Programmes and Systems  

Our work includes: 

  • planning long-term investment to make sure homes are safe and meet required standards 
  • assessing the condition and performance of council housing assets 
  • managing property data and asset systems, and improving the quality and accuracy of asset information 
  • managing compliance information with building safety requirements 

Capital Works 

Our work includes: 

  • delivering planned housing improvement works 
  • delivering fire safety and compliance capital programmes 
  • delivering retrofit, energy efficiency works, and decarbonisation and sustainability programmes 
  • keeping residents informed during major works 

Commercial and procurement 

Our work includes: 

  • managing procurement activity and contract support 
  • providing surveying, engineering and quantity surveying support. 
  • supporting cost control and value for money across programmes 

Strategic asset management 

Our work includes: 

  • managing school asset data and investment strategy 
  • managing buy-back and disposal programmes
